This algorithm throttles the > cooling devices in a linear fashion. If the 'trend' > is heating, it throttles by one step. And if the > thermal trend is cooling it de-throttles by one step. >=20 > This actually moves the throttling logic from thermal_sys.c > and puts inside step_wise.c, without any change.
